Oct 27 - Lake Solitude (BCC)

 Cloudy day with temps in the low70s.

So many options but decide to hike the "ole reliable" this year - Lake Solitude.

Arrive around 8am to cloudy skies with temps around 50 degrees and very windy - just a gray day.

No deer or moose around a wavy Silver Lake.

Trail to Lake Solitude is very quiet. Again no deer or moose; just birds, chipmunks and squirrels.

I arrive a Lake Solitude; no deer hanging around here.

After a quick break, it's time to head for the switchback to look for Pika or Marmot.

I arrive and look for Pika/Marmot but do not see any. I take a short break and I do hear a Pika chirp once so they are around.


Time to head back down to Silver Lake where I see 2 Mallard resting at the footbridge.

Good day -- snow is coming Monday night into Tuesday. Interested to see what happens afterwards.
